British government reiterates it will not stop Zimbabwe tour

LONDON, MAY 1. Foreign Secretary Jack Straw says the British government still has no intention of stopping England's cricket tour of Zimbabwe next autumn. In a letter to his counterpart in the opposition Conservative Party, Michael Ancram, on Friday, Straw said the government was opposed to the tour because of the repressive policies of Robert Mugabe's regime. "We have made clear — as I believe have the ECB — that we would prefer the tour to be postponed so long as circumstances continue as they are in Zimbabwe," Straw wrote. — AP
